Hi Mayank,
> It works after I give the options --with-bluez=PATH
> But now when I say make, I get the following error:
>
> arm-linux-g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I. -I.. -I../common
> -I/usr/local/include -Wall -O2 -D_FORTIFY_SOURCE=2 -c `test -f
> 'hciattach.c' || echo './'`hciattach.c
> hciattach.c: In function `main':
> hciattach.c:1006: `PATH_MAX' undeclared (first use in this function)
> hciattach.c:1006: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
> hciattach.c:1006: for each function it appears in.)
> hciattach.c:1006: warning: unused variable `dev'
> make[2]: *** [hciattach.o] Error 1
check if the attached patch helps.
Regards
Marcel
[-- Attachment #2: patch --]
[-- Type: text/x-patch, Size: 457 bytes --]
Index: tools/hciattach.c
===================================================================
RCS file: /cvsroot/bluez/utils/tools/hciattach.c,v
retrieving revision 1.38
diff -u -r1.38 hciattach.c
--- tools/hciattach.c 29 Apr 2006 18:21:14 -0000 1.38
+++ tools/hciattach.c 26 Jun 2006 12:00:51 -0000
@@ -39,6 +39,7 @@
#include <time.h>
#include <sys/time.h>
#include <sys/poll.h>
+#include <sys/param.h>
#include <sys/ioctl.h>
#include <sys/socket.h>
